Shocking pictures capture the moment a great-grandmother with dementia was forced to sleep in a hospital corridor- likened to a "warzone." Louisa Gilbert, 89, was checked into an overrun A&E department at William Harvey Hospital in Ashford, Kent, after suffering a fall at home on Wednesday (December 11). The frail patient - who has dementia and terminal lung cancer - slept pushed up against a staff desk for more than two days, waiting for a space to become free on a ward. Nearby, beds filled with patients lined the emergency unit???s corridors in scenes likened to a ???warzone??? by worried relatives.
